#c04581 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c04581 is composed of 75.3% red, 27.1% green and 50.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 64.1% magenta, 32.8% yellow and 24.7% black. It has a hue angle of 330.7 degrees, a saturation of 49.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#c04581 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ff8aff with #810003.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#c04581 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c04581 has RGB values of R:192, G:69, B:129 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.64, Y:0.33,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12600705.

Shades and Tints of #c04581
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040203 is the darkest color, while #fcf5f8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#c04581
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#877e82 is the less saturated color, while #f90c80 is the most saturated one.
